The US Flexible Polyurethane Foam Market size was valued at approximately USD 7.5 billion in 2025 and is projected to reach USD 14.2 billion by 2035, growing at a CAGR of 6.5% during the forecast period. The market encompasses the production, distribution, and commercial application of flexible polyurethane foam, a critical material used in various industries due to its versatility, resilience, and cost-effectiveness. These foams are widely applied in sectors such as furniture and bedding, automotive, construction, and packaging, offering cushioning, insulation, and support.

Furniture & Bedding β 50%: This application leads due to high consumer emphasis on comfort and quality in home and commercial furnishings.
Automotive β 30%: The automotive segment benefits from polyurethane foam's lightweight and durable properties, crucial for seating and cabin comfort.
Packaging β 20%: Specialized foams are increasingly employed for protective packaging, ensuring fragile items are transported safely.

The leading segment, furniture & bedding, commands the largest share due to its fundamental role in daily consumer life, supported by strong replacements and new product cycles. The automotive sector emerges as the fastest-growing segment, propelled by lightweight and durable foam applications necessary for modern automotive designs.
Emerging applications in packaging reflect innovation potential as industries seek to enhance product safety and reduce damages, translating into lucrative opportunities for companies advancing this segment.
